Noun

IPA: [ˈbasal]
Etymology: From Dutch basalt, from French basalte, from Middle French basalte, from Late Latin basaltes, a misspelling of Latin basanites, from Ancient Greek βασανίτης (basanítēs), from βάσανος (básanos, “touchstone”), from Egyptian bḫn (“a hard stone”). Etymology templates: {{bor|id|nl|basalt}} Dutch basalt, {{der|id|fr|basalte}} French basalte, {{der|id|frm|basalte}} Middle French basalte, {{der|id|LL.|basaltes}} Late Latin basaltes, {{der|id|la|basanites}} Latin basanites, {{der|id|grc|βασανίτης}} Ancient Greek βασανίτης (basanítēs), {{der|id|egy|bḫn|t=a hard stone}} Egyptian bḫn (“a hard stone”) Head templates: {{id-noun|head=|pl=-}} basal (uncountable)
  1. (geology) basalt: a hard mafic igneous rock of varied mineral content; volcanic in origin, which makes up much of the Earth's oceanic crust. Tags: uncountable Categories (topical): Geology Synonyms: basalt (english: Standard Malay)
